An enormous animal family foursome is poised to get a prime spot on the National Mall, with a set of massive sculptures making their Washington debut. On Thursday, People for the Ethical Treatment of Animals (PETA) will unveil four colossal steel and aluminum sculptures — a 7-foot-tall polar bear, an elephant weighing 1,200 lbs., a 6-foot-tall rhinoceros with a chicken on its back and a coyote — from artist Quill Hyde.
